Famous Actress Stuns After Breast Implant Revision Surgery

Denise Richards leaves little to the imagination with her bold new look after her breast implant revision surgery.

On Saturday, the โ€œReal Housewives of Beverly Hillsโ€ star attended the screening of her 1999 cult classic โ€œDrop Dead Gorgeousโ€ at the Academy Museum of Motion Pictures in Los Angeles, California.

The actress dressed to impress at the event, stepping out in a chic all-black ensemble. She rocked a black lace bodysuit-style top with a plunging neckline, accentuating her cleavage.

Richards completed her outfit with a black jacket over her shoulders, big curls, and light makeup.

โ€œAbout last night,โ€ the actress captioned the post. โ€œBig thanks to @academymuseum for letting us relive the camp and chaos of #DropDeadGorgeous on the big screen! Rebecca Leeman would be so proud.โ€


Denise Richards Flaunts Cleavage After Surgery

Richardsโ€™ stunning look comes a few days after confirming sheโ€™s had breast implant revision surgery. In an Instagram video posted on August 27, the former โ€œThe Bold and the Beautifulโ€ star opened up about her decision to undergo the procedure.

โ€œAfter over a year of struggling with issues involving my implants, I finally feel healthy and confident in my body,โ€ Richards wrote. โ€œ I had to make the decision whether to remove them completely or replace them. Please know this is simply what felt best for me at this time.โ€

Following the revision surgery, Richards said sheโ€™s โ€œfeeling pretty goodโ€ and that sheโ€™s โ€œso happyโ€ with the results. She also expressed her excitement for bikini season.


What Happened to Richards?

In January, Richards revealed that she ruptured her breast implants while competing on โ€œSpecial Forces: Worldโ€™s Toughest Testโ€ Season 3. At the time, the actress detailed the incident in an interview on SiriusXM’s Jeff Lewis Live.

โ€œI jumped off a bridge, too โ€” and that’s when I ruptured my [breast] implants โ€” off of that thing,โ€ Richards said.

Richards wanted to see a doctor at the time and make sure that itโ€™s okay for her to continue filming, especially with all the tedious tasks. Speaking with Entertainment Weekly, she explained:

โ€œI wanted to make sure I didn’t damage the hernias. I knew the implants, and that was something I knew I could still continue [with]. I was too embarrassed to even say anything about those. But it was where I had my surgery before with my hernias that I wanted to make sure.โ€

However, during the episode, she was told that her only options were to leave or stay and continue filming. “I felt like I had no choice,” Richards noted. “But I did want to stay as long as I could.”
